Statutory Definition of Business Transactions in Virginia
Virginia’s Uniform Commercial Code and corporate statutes form the legal framework for business transactions. The Virginia Stock Corporation Act, § 13.1-601 et seq., governs entity formation and operations. Key provisions include director duties and shareholder rights. The Virginia Uniform Partnership Act, § 50-73.79 et seq., outlines partnership agreements and fiduciary responsibilities. What is the legal definition of a binding business agreement?
A binding agreement requires mutual assent, consideration, capacity, and a lawful purpose. Virginia courts look for a “meeting of the minds” on essential terms. Consideration can be a promise, act, or forbearance. The parties must have the legal capacity to contract. The agreement’s purpose cannot violate public policy. How does Virginia law treat breach of commercial contract?
Virginia law provides remedies for breach including damages, specific performance, and rescission. Compensatory damages aim to put the non-breaching party in the position they would have been in had the contract been performed. Consequential damages require foreseeability. Specific performance is rare and only for unique goods or property. A commercial deal lawyer Manassas will pursue the most efficient remedy. What is the typical timeline for commercial litigation?
Commercial litigation in Prince William County can take one to three years to reach trial. The process starts with filing and serving the complaint. The defendant has 21 days to file a responsive pleading. Discovery can last several months to over a year. Mediation or settlement conferences are often ordered by the court. | Offense / Issue | Potential Penalty / Outcome |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| Breach of Contract | Compensatory Damages + Interest | Damages limited to foreseeable losses from the breach. |
| Fraud / Misrepresentation | Rescission + Punitive Damages | Punitive damages require clear and convincing evidence of fraud. |
| Statutory Violation (e.g., VCPA) | Treble Damages + Attorney’s Fees | Virginia Consumer Protection Act allows for enhanced penalties. |
| Shareholder Oppression | Court-Ordered Buyout / Dissolution | Available under VA Code § 13.1-747 for closely held corporations. |
| Piercing the Corporate Veil | Personal Liability for Owners | Occurs when corporate formalities are not followed. |

Can I be held personally liable in a business transaction?
Yes, you can be held personally liable for business debts or fraud. Courts will “pierce the corporate veil” if you commingle funds or fail to observe corporate formalities. Personal commitments on loans or leases also create direct liability. Fraudulent transfers or misrepresentations can lead to personal judgments. Can a verbal agreement be enforced in Virginia?
Yes, for some agreements. However, the Statute of Frauds requires written contracts for sales over $500, real estate, or agreements lasting over a year. Proving a verbal deal in court is difficult.
What is the difference between an independent contractor and employee agreement?
The key difference is control. An employee is subject to the business’s control over how work is done. An independent contractor controls their own methods. Misclassification leads to significant tax and legal penalties.
